Transaction 58088828ca7239948df61dbcffa158ec2b8c8dfd1886493037433e490ff2c84d

2 Input
2 Outputs
  • 58088828ca7239948df61dbcffa158ec2b8c8dfd1886493037433e490ff2c84d:0
  • value  43422266
    address  1QEqzbZmP4HnHVXU59Bw1yLFbAwoUysDNi
  • 58088828ca7239948df61dbcffa158ec2b8c8dfd1886493037433e490ff2c84d:1
  • value  35000000
    address  1CkjRnJqs3yJcmc8J9h9w4q9fxCHRy6cBv